Output 80de91ce569cb22f49ecf2336a4cff7b45425b2becdfd20bc30fa1e6ec6070f2:0

value
26165557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4655c5e753a9b88ce5817c1f38411922db6ffcae OP_EQUAL
address
386uyb6Sj2as9jojwcZTj8BdmZBnwtW2BS
transaction
80de91ce569cb22f49ecf2336a4cff7b45425b2becdfd20bc30fa1e6ec6070f2
confirmations
427375
spent
true